> I have been trying to install the CDK plugin to TAVERERNA 1.7.2 as I
> understand it does not work with TAVERNA 2. On a Windows Vista system
> the plugin appears to install correctly and the plugin manager shows it
> as installed,but none of the functionality of the CDK plugin appears in
> the "Available Processors" pane. I have tried re-installing both Taverna
> and the plugin and restarting the application and/or the computer, to no
> avail. Interestingly if I follow the same procedure on a Windows XP box
> all seems to work as it should. Any thoughts would be much appreciated.

Is there any log file with errors that seem relevant? I do not have
access to Vista or any other MS platform really, but am interested in
knowing if it is caused by parts of the CDK not loading...
